General Contractor Service in Denver County, CO
General Contractor services encompass the management and coordination of a wide range of construction and renovation projects for residential properties. These services typically cover tasks such as remodeling kitchens and bathrooms, finishing basements, building additions, or overseeing new construction. Property owners often seek a general contractor to handle the planning, permitting, procurement of materials, and supervision of subcontractors, ensuring that projects are completed efficiently and according to specifications.
Before requesting a general contractor, homeowners should consider the scope of their project, including desired timelines, budget constraints, and specific design preferences. It’s also important to understand the necessary permits and regulations applicable to the work, as well as any structural or code considerations that might impact the project. Clear communication about expectations and requirements helps facilitate a smooth process from initial planning through project completion.

General Contractor Service Questions
What types of projects do general contractors handle? They manage a variety of projects including home renovations, additions, kitchen and bathroom remodels, and complete building restorations.
How does a general contractor coordinate a construction project? They oversee scheduling, hiring subcontractors, procuring materials, and ensuring work progresses according to plan.
What should property owners consider before hiring a general contractor? It's important to review experience, past projects, and ensure clear communication about project scope and expectations.
Can a general contractor assist with permits and inspections? Yes, they typically handle permit applications and coordinate inspections to ensure compliance with local building codes.
